The Texas A&M College of Agriculture and Life Sciences, Department of Agricultural Leadership, Education, and Communications (ALEC) is hosting the inaugural Meeker Endowed Lecture Series. This public lecture series honors the Meeker Family and their generosity.
The aim is to advance the study of social sciences and behavioral agricultural and life sciences. By inviting influential speakers from industry, academia, or government, the series will promote a deeper understanding of the field.

About the Speaker: John Bellinger
The inaugural event will feature guest speaker Regent John Bellinger. John Bellinger of San Antonio is the co-founder, with his wife Gina, and the former CEO of Food Safety Net Services (FSNS).
He is currently a board member of the recently merged company, which combines FSNS and the Certified Group, along with several companies in the U.S., Mexico, and Japan that focus on livestock and the food industry. Mr. Bellinger is the CEO of Agri-West International and Bellinger Development. He is the former Chairman of the U.S. Meat Export Federation, Southwest Meat Association, and a member of the Texas Beef Council. Mr. Bellinger is a member of the Texas A&M University College of Agriculture Development Council and the Animal Science External Advisory Council. He is a former recipient of the Texas A&M Outstanding Alumnus Award in Animal Science and the College of Agriculture and was inducted into the U.S. Meat Industry Hall of Fame in 2022. Mr. Bellinger received a bachelor’s degree (Agricultural Education) and a master’s degree (Animal Science) from Texas A&M University. Gina ’89 and John ’76 are the proud Aggie parents of Jack ’21 and Lauren ’23.
Mr. Bellinger was appointed to the Board of Regents by Governor Greg Abbott in 2023. He serves as Chairman of the Committee on Research and as a member of the Committee on Audit, and the Committee on Academic and Student Affairs. Mr. Bellinger was appointed in 2025 to serve as a member of the University Lands Advisory Board. His term expires on February 1, 2029.
